Connect and share knowledge within a single location that is structured and easy to search. You can declare variables in html code by using a template element in Angular 2 or ng-template in Angular 4+.. Templates have a context object whose properties can be assigned to variables using let binding syntax. Below is a complete HTML example, with all AngularJS directives and Expressions are variables which were defined in the double braces {{ }}. it is very simple and useful, Your solution is fine but not working for copy and paste .. Thankful to you if u give solution for that. The ng-init directive is used define the array with the name marks with 3 values of 1, 15 and 19. It can be clearly seen that the values of firstName and secondName are displayed on the screen. Classes. Place a local variable, #timer, on the tag representing the child component. I will try and tell you, sorry it is not working with me. There is currently no availability to use conditionals, loops, or exceptions in an Angular expression. Would it be illegal for me to act as a Civillian Traffic Enforcer? Should we burninate the [variations] tag? TSConfig Options. Angular is a platform for building mobile and desktop web applications. In this case, you can use ngIf and store the result of the condition in a We will cover how to do HTTP in Angular in general. TSConfig Options. import { Component } from '@angular/core'; interface Abc { name : string } @Component({ selector: 'my-app', My form using angular: Extend the HTML vocabulary of your applications With special Angular syntax in your templates. You might want to show a set of properties from the same object. In this case, you can use ngIf and store the result of the condition in a 2022 Moderator Election Q&A Question Collection, Triggering change detection manually in Angular, Could not find module "@angular-devkit/build-angular", Angular HTTP request error: "post valid request", Getting "Cannot read property 'http' of undefined" with Angular 7, How to constrain regression coefficients to be proportional. Does a creature have to see to be affected by the Fear spell initially since it is an illusion? I have highlighted the portion in the above markup, where I have concatenated a string with the variable myVar.id, inside the tag, using the Interpolation technique. In Angular, how do you determine the active route? Angular 2.0 was announced in October 2014. AngularJS expressions are those that are written inside double braces {{expression}}. Well organized and easy to understand Web building tutorials with lots of examples of how to use HTML, CSS, JavaScript, SQL, Python, PHP, Bootstrap, Java, XML and more. Employer made me redundant, then retracted the notice after realising that I'm about to start on a new project. W3Schools offers free online tutorials, references and exercises in all the major languages of the web. Start using angular-ng-autocomplete in your project by running `npm i angular-ng-autocomplete`. Now, you can Dynamically set or assign Label Text on button click in Angular. I'm fairly new to Angular, I work mainly with VueJS. This page discusses build-specific configuration options for Angular projects.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. How to set width:100% for all these fields using a css tag? Variable Declarations. Try this one, it will surely work with angular2. Variable specifying a namelink. Stack Overflow for Teams is moving to its own domain! You can declare variables in html code by using a template element in Angular 2 or ng-template in Angular 4+.. Templates have a context object whose properties can be assigned to variables using let binding syntax. Expressions can be used to work with strings as well. ng g interface car. Does squeezing out liquid from shredded potatoes significantly reduce cook time? HTML attribute key: local: Local variable name used in the template: export: Value exported by the directive under a given name: expression: Standard Angular expression: How @MaulikModi yes right .. but I problem is solved I fixed it by myself :). Since the actual member variables are part of the object person, they have to access it with the dot (.) W3.CSS classes explained. You can declare variables in html code by using a template element in Angular 2 or ng-template in Angular 4+.. Templates have a context object whose properties can be assigned to variables using let binding syntax. Should we burninate the [variations] tag? Stack Overflow for Teams is moving to its own domain! I have a table inside my application template. After that set the data types of its properties // car.interface.ts export interface car { id: number; eco: boolean; wheels: number; name: string; } You can now import your interface in the class that you want. Because of the breaking changes in the Angular library output format, the ckeditor5-angular package is released in the following versions to support various Angular ecosystems:. Expressions are the most common thing used within Angular JS, and you would see them in our previous chapters. The id of each label has a string value (like Clear or Hold) concatenated with the id of an employee. I want to know how I can detect when a variable gets updated. allowing Space Angular is a platform for building mobile and desktop web applications. The child's template has two controls. This is pretty much my code: #Supported Angular versions. Angular is a platform for building mobile and desktop web applications. My form looks wide and it is ok, however the fields on this form looks narrow or thin. I had updated my code please have a look, e is the event. We no longer provide support for these as the official support for these Angular versions was dropped. If the variable specifies a name on the right-hand side, such as #var="ngModel", the variable refers to the directive or component on the element with a matching exportAs name. I combined several answers from this and other posts and created my custom directive for handling both manual input and pasting data. based on that modify it in your typescript, Ya the above snippet is working the same way i wanted. methods. Expressions can be used to work with JavaScript objects as well. I have highlighted the portion in the above markup, where I have concatenated a string with the variable myVar.id, inside the tag, using the Interpolation technique. Set to true when user clicks on 'Create user'. Start using angular-ng-autocomplete in your project by running `npm i angular-ng-autocomplete`. If you want to report an error, or if you want to make a suggestion, do not hesitate to send us an e-mail: , angular.module('myApp', []).controller('userCtrl', The getElementById() method returns an element with a specified value.. In this example, we are going to define 2 strings of firstName and lastName and display them using expressions accordingly. 1. The scope is an object with the available properties and I am sharing the code here. Python Variables Variable Names Assign Multiple Values Output Variables Global Variables Variable Exercises. Looking at our code from the app.component.html, well see that we already assigned the variable [(ngModel)]='ngDropdown'. import { Component } from '@angular/core'; interface Abc { name : string } @Component({ selector: 'my-app', This is pretty much my code: You can define different named build configurations for your project, such as staging and production, with different defaults.. Each named configuration can have defaults for any of the options that apply to the various builder targets, such as build, Interfaces only exist at compile-time and are removed after compilation, so that code makes no sense at run-time. You can easily use w3.css style sheet together with AngularJS. If the variable specifies a name on the right-hand side, such as #var="ngModel", the variable refers to the directive or component on the element with a matching exportAs name. - GitHub - firebase/firebaseui-web: FirebaseUI is an open-source JavaScript library for Web that provides simple, customizable UI bindings on top of Firebase SDKs to eliminate boilerplate The value property of the #newItem variable stores what the user types into the . Expressions can also be used to work with other types such as JavaScript objects and arrays. This page discusses build-specific configuration options for Angular projects. After that set the data types of its properties // car.interface.ts export interface car { id: number; eco: boolean; wheels: number; name: string; } You can now import your interface in the class that you want. How to use google Transliterate in angular 6? I create a registration form as part of my learning Angular and Nodejs. In header component. Can "it's down to him to fix the machine" and "it's up to him to fix the machine"? In HTML: If a variable has the same name in both the current scope and in the The id of each label has a string value (like Clear or Hold) concatenated with the id of an employee. The id of each label has a string value (like Clear or Hold) concatenated with the id of an employee. Angular (formerly called Angular 2.0) is quickly becoming one of the most powerful ways to build a modern single-page app. I had explored about this I got solution in angularjs 1 Print Html Template in Angularjs 1 Any suggestion would be appreciated Shortest solution to be assign the window to a typescript variable then call the print method on that, like below . My form looks wide and it is ok, however the fields on this form looks narrow or thin. I tried to set Width:100% direct to the container tag but didn't work. Classes. TypeScript in 5 minutes. 2022 Moderator Election Q&A Question Collection, How to disallow bad input for an angular material input field, Prevent user from typing certain characters into a text input field, Restricting user to input special-characters using Angular, How to validate to prevent more then one whitespace? Storing a conditional result in a variablelink.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. using Angular 2+ and Typescript. Note that you must specify an outlet for the template, but it can be a reference to itself. I want to run a function in MainPage when the value of the variable has been changed. I tried to set Width:100% direct to the container tag but didn't work. Well organized and easy to understand Web building tutorials with lots of examples of how to use HTML, CSS, JavaScript, SQL, Python, PHP, Bootstrap, Java, XML and more. You can define different named build configurations for your project, such as staging and production, with different defaults.. Each named configuration can have defaults for any of the options that apply to the various builder targets, such as build, By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. The getElementById() method returns null if the element does not exist.. If the variable specifies a name on the right-hand side, such as #var="ngModel", the variable refers to the directive or component on the element with a matching exportAs name. Because of the breaking changes in the Angular library output format, the ckeditor5-angular package is released in the following versions to support various Angular ecosystems:. In service, create and initialize it as per your requirement. Angular.JS expressions are used to bind data to HTML the same way as the ng-bind directive. Simscape enables you to rapidly create models of physical systems within the Simulink environment. To set an option as selected, we can assign the value to variable ngDropdown in the app.component.ts. A core strength is Angulars focus on building reusable components, which help you decouple the various concerns in your application. My form using angular: Asking for help, clarification, or responding to other answers. []); W3Schools is optimized for learning and training. Find centralized, trusted content and collaborate around the technologies you use most. I am getting this error on angular:src/app/app.component.html:18:20 - error TS2339: Property 'DepScreen' does not exist on type 'AppComponent', Type 'object' is not assignable to type 'NgIterable | null | undefined'. With Simscape, you build physical component models based on physical connections that directly integrate with block diagrams and other modeling paradigms. When dealing with the ng-repeat directive, each repetition has All applications have a $rootScope which is the scope created on Well organized and easy to understand Web building tutorials with lots of examples of how to use HTML, CSS, JavaScript, SQL, Python, PHP, Bootstrap, Java, XML and more. The id of each label has a string value (like Clear or Hold) concatenated with the id of an employee. rootScope, the application uses the one in the current scope. Can you help me to achieve same functionality with android? Is there a trick for softening butter quickly? Please refer to this for better presenting your question/answer: Making location easier for developers with new data primitives, Stop requiring only one assertion per unit test: Multiple assertions are fine, Mobile app infrastructure being decommissioned. How to draw a grid of grids-with-polygons? changes.objectName. Thanks for contributing an answer to Stack Overflow! In header component. Each row has a label attached (based on a condition) and the id of each label will have a string concatenated with a variable. The above output shows the output of the expression which was evaluated in the controller. could you please tell me how to check typeof of variable in typescript + angular ? Share information across HTML elements using template reference variables; Prerequisiteslink. TypeScript and HTML5 programming; Angular application-design fundamentals, as described in Angular Concepts; The basics of Angular template syntax With Simscape, you build physical component models based on physical connections that directly integrate with block diagrams and other modeling paradigms. Tutorials, references, and examples are constantly reviewed to avoid errors, but we cannot warrant full correctness of all content. Share information across HTML elements using template reference variables; Prerequisiteslink. How to provide types to JavaScript ES6 classes. How to help a successful high schooler who is failing in college? One problem with this approach will be when user will paste data it wont work. Angular 2.0 was announced in October 2014. "event" is the object of "$event" itself which you have passed earlier. Lets try setting 1 as a default value. Saving for retirement starting at 68 years old. One can use filters within expressions to format data before displaying it. The getElementById() method is one of the most common methods in the HTML DOM. If you are waiting for asynchronous data, the object can be undefined. I want to print HTML template in angular 2. You might want to show a set of properties from the same object. Node.js is an open-source, cross-platform, back-end, JavaScript runtime environment that executes JavaScript code outside a web browser. If we consider an AngularJS application to consist of: The scope is a JavaScript object with properties and methods, which are All the configuration options for a project. In this example, we just want to show a simple multiplication of 2 number variables called margin and profit and displayed their multiplied value. Variable name to filter data with. This only means that there is no module to assign controllers, directives, services attached to the code. The getElementById() method returns null if the element does not exist.. Python Variables Variable Names Assign Multiple Values Output Variables Global Variables Variable Exercises. Angular is a platform for building mobile and desktop web applications. In this example, we are going to define one object as a person object which will have 2 key value pairs of firstName and lastName.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more. How to use moment.js library in angular 2 typescript app? In this case, you can use ngIf and store the result of the condition in a the HTML element that contains the ng-app directive. Making statements based on opinion; back them up with references or personal experience. Well organized and easy to understand Web building tutorials with lots of examples of how to use HTML, CSS, JavaScript, SQL, Python, PHP, Bootstrap, Java, XML and more. We are then using expressions of marks [index] to access each element of the array. The ng-init directive is used define the variables firstName with the value Guru and the variable lastName with the value of 99.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. pattern="^[a-zA-Z0-9 ]+$">.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. I want to print HTML template in angular 2. Examples might be simplified to improve reading and learning. Book where a girl living with an older relative discovers she's a robot. Extend the HTML vocabulary of your applications With special Angular syntax in your templates. Configuring application environmentslink. A core strength is Angulars focus on building reusable components, which help you decouple the various concerns in your application. Angular is one of the most popular frameworks for building client apps with HTML, CSS. With Simscape, you build physical component models based on physical connections that directly integrate with block diagrams and other modeling paradigms. How to write unit testing for Angular / TypeScript for private methods with Jasmine.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more. Assuming you are using TypeScript & Angular CLI, you can generate one by using the following command . The getElementById() method returns an element with a specified value..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. To learn more, see our tips on writing great answers. Variable Declarations. Join the community of millions of developers who build compelling user interfaces with Angular. Angular Reference jQuery Reference. Simscape enables you to rapidly create models of physical systems within the Simulink environment. You were doing everything right. Cookies concent notice This site uses cookies from Google to deliver its services and to analyze traffic. Angular is one of the most popular frameworks for building client apps with HTML, CSS. FirebaseUI is an open-source JavaScript library for Web that provides simple, customizable UI bindings on top of Firebase SDKs to eliminate boilerplate code and promote best practices. We are then using expressions of {{firstName}} and {{lastName}} to access the value of these variables and display them in the view accordingly. I am sharing the code here. Note that you must specify an outlet for the template, but it can be a reference to itself. I'm fairly new to Angular, I work mainly with VueJS. We are just going to use the $eval function to add 2 numbers and make it available in the scope object so that it can be shown in the view. In most cases, Angular sets the template variable's value to the element on which it occurs. I am new to Angular 2. Why are statistics slower to build on clustered columnstore? Configuring application environmentslink. Please enable JavaScript to view this page properly. Not the answer you're looking for? This chapter demonstrates how.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more. Angular 2.0 was announced in October 2014. The first is an HTML with a template reference variable, #newItem, where the user types in an item name. Angular.JS expressions are used to bind data to HTML the same way as the ng-bind directive. Lets look at an example of Angular.JS expressions with numbers. Angular expressions are like JavaScript expressions. Cookies concent notice This site uses cookies from Google to deliver its services and to analyze traffic. Assuming you are using TypeScript & Angular CLI, you can generate one by using the following command . Covering popular subjects like HTML, CSS, JavaScript, Python, SQL, Java, and many, many more. I'm fairly new to Angular, I work mainly with VueJS. The table rows are populated with data extracted from a JSON array, declared in my component class. Start using angular-ng-autocomplete in your project by running `npm i angular-ng-autocomplete`. If I type alphanumerics, it must accept them, while special characters should be blocked. Can anyone help please. I create a registration form as part of my learning Angular and Nodejs. The ng-init directive is used in angular.js to define variables and their corresponding values in the view itself. you can go with ng-change attribute then call function in javascript and validate there.. Based on function result you can do what you want validate or disallow or if you want to show any CSS msg then you can, Add novalidate to form and then you can display error for same as. In HTML: I'm updating my variable through a DataService. We no longer provide support for these as the official support for these Angular versions was dropped. access to the current repetition object: Each element has access to the current repetition object, QGIS pan map in layout, simultaneously with items on top. simply create a new Angular component or visit an existing one. Assuming you are using TypeScript & Angular CLI, you can generate one by using the following command . In most cases, Angular sets the template variable's value to the element on which it occurs. Examples might be simplified to improve reading and learning.
Narrow Scope Strategy Example ,
Canon Powershot Sx70 Hs External Flash ,
Az Alkmaar Vs Zwolle Forebet ,
Dawn Hand Soap Ingredients ,
Apart Crossword Clue 2 Words ,
Tomcat Web Application Manager Url ,
My Performance Portal Carnival ,
Cheering Exulting Celebrating ,
A Feminine Version Of New In Spanish ,
Adobe Customer Security Alert 2022 ,
Laravel 8 Ajax Crud Example ,